Transaction 363faf9516a14cfd6e221bd4f0f109be7e5073a0cb54650175782c5376f4cabf

2 Input
1 Outputs
  • 363faf9516a14cfd6e221bd4f0f109be7e5073a0cb54650175782c5376f4cabf:0
  • value  1761438
    address  12R8aj7PZFqRMpRRU6j9AVcffE2yZzzX4F